Common use of Application of Rent Payments Clause in Contracts

Application of Rent Payments. Tenant waives all rights that it may have under present or future law to designate the items to which any payments made by Tenant are to be credited. Tenant agrees that Landlord may apply any payments made by Tenant to such items as Landlord sees fit, irrespective of any designation or request by Tenant as to the items to which such payments should be credited.
